Affecting the normal running and determining the service lives of internal combustion engines, the lubrication and wear of the piston ring and cylinder liner pair are one of the most important area in tribology and studied both by theoretical analysis and experimental investigation by many researchers. In this paper, two-dimensional full numerical analysis is developed for the lubrication analysis of the piston ring based on the flow of lubricant. The forming of the lubricant film and the characteristics of the pressure distributions on the piston ring surface are studied. The detailed effects of many different factors, such as temperature, surface roughness, mixed lubrication and deformation of cylinder liner, are discussed. The calculating results show that the lubrication performance of piston ring significantly depends on those factors. This paper may provide some insights for the analysis of the lubrication performance of piston ring.
